Analysis

In 2024, sugar cane production in Paraguay stood at 6.86 million tonnes.

The figure is up 0.1% on the previous year and up 7.7% over ten years.

Over the whole period, sugar cane production in Paraguay peaked at 7.43 million tonnes in 2020 and was at its lowest, 646,700 tonnes, in 1961.

Paraguay ranks 25th of 110 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Averages by decade

DecadeAverage LowestHighest Years
1960s 830,411 tonnes 646,700 tonnes 991,600 tonnes 9
1970s 1.20 million tonnes 1.04 million tonnes 1.42 million tonnes 10
1980s 2.45 million tonnes 1.37 million tonnes 2.90 million tonnes 10
1990s 2.74 million tonnes 2.45 million tonnes 2.87 million tonnes 10
2000s 3.47 million tonnes 2.24 million tonnes 5.08 million tonnes 10
2010s 5.86 million tonnes 4.19 million tonnes 6.71 million tonnes 10
2020s 6.68 million tonnes 5.05 million tonnes 7.43 million tonnes 5
